RGB Laser Diode

介绍:

The RGB laser diode is an innovative technology that has transformed the field of display and lighting applications. This diode emits red, green, and blue light, allowing for the creation of a wide range of colors. 在本文中, we will explore the characteristics and applications of RGB laser diodes.

我. What are RGB Laser Diodes?

RGB laser diodes are semiconductor devices that emit light of different wavelengths: red, green, and blue. These three primary colors can be mixed in various proportions to produce a full spectrum of colors. The diodes are typically made of gallium nitride, gallium arsenide, and indium gallium nitride materials, which are known for their high efficiency and durability.

二. How Do RGB Laser Diodes Work?

RGB laser diodes consist of three individual diodes, each emitting a specific color. These diodes are then combined in a single package, resulting in a compact and efficient lighting solution. Each diode is driven by an electric current, which excites the electrons in the semiconductor material. This generates coherent light of a particular wavelength.

三、. Advantages of RGB Laser Diodes:

1. Wide Color Range: The ability to emit red, green, and blue light allows for a vast color gamut, enabling precise color reproduction in displays and lighting applications.

2. Energy Efficiency: RGB laser diodes offer high luminous efficiency, converting electrical energy into light with minimal waste heat production. This makes them more energy-efficient compared to traditional light sources.

3. Long Lifespan: The diodes have a long operational lifespan, making them ideal for applications that require continuous usage, such as projectors and signage.

4. Compact Size: The small form factor of RGB laser diodes makes them suitable for portable devices, where space is limited.

四号. Applications of RGB Laser Diodes:

1. Display Technology: RGB laser diodes provide vibrant and accurate colors in display applications like televisions, monitors, and smartphones.

2. Projectors: RGB laser diodes are used in projectors to produce high-quality images and videos with enhanced color accuracy.

3. Illumination: RGB laser diodes are utilized in stage lighting, architectural lighting, and automotive lighting to create dynamic and customizable lighting effects.

4. Virtual Reality (VR): RGB laser diodes are used in VR headsets to enhance the immersive experience by providing realistic and vibrant colors.

结论:

RGB laser diodes are revolutionizing the field of display and lighting applications with their ability to emit red, green, and blue light. They offer a wide color range, energy efficiency, long lifespan, and a compact size. From displays and projectors to lighting and VR, RGB laser diodes are at the forefront of innovative technologies, bringing vibrant and accurate colors to our everyday lives.
